In addition to AI features, Alan unveiled a mobile shop where you’ll find dietary supplements, sport accessories, baby-related goods and other health-adjacent products. While online pharmacies aren’t very common in France due to regulatory and logistics hurdles, Alan could be well-positioned to offer over-the-counter drugs and more in the near future. “For us, this is all about improving this integrated experience between health insurance, prevention and access to medical care,” Alan co-founder and CEO Jean-Charles Samuelian-Werve said.
